CHEYENNE — The Laramie County School District 1 Board of Trustees continued discussions of updating the district's cellphone policy, potentially issuing a district-wide crackdown on student cellphone use, during a Monday work session.

Board members and administrators say that the current policy, which was last revised in 2020, is inconsistent and places a heavy burden on teachers, who must enforce a variety of classroom rules.

The policy was created prior to the district providing 1-to-1 electronic devices for every student, which made using personal devices for instructional purposes essentially obsolete, LCSD1 Superintendent Stephen Newton said.
